NDP for our NDP!


Southeast School has a new program in honor of Mrs. Fisher-Doiron. It's called NDP for our NDP. That stands for Nickels, Dimes and Pennies for our National Distinguished Principal. Does that make you think we are raising money to give to our principal? Actually, we are collecting coins to donate in her honor to the Special Olympics, a cause that is near and dear to her heart. You may have noticed a big yellow bucket in the front hallway at Southeast. Students and staff have been bringing their coins in to drop into the bucket to benefit Special Olympics. Right now you must be thinking "How can I join in the fun?" There are two ways to help:
1. Look in your couch or in your car or anywhere you can find a few coins to put in our NDP for our NDP bucket or
2. Participate in mileage club. Every time a student or staff member completes a lap in mileage club, another coin goes into our bucket.
So join the fun, get some exercise, and help Special Olympics all at the same time!
